リアルタイムAct-On のデータをビルトインPower Apps のカスタムビジネスアプリに統合

加藤龍彦
加藤龍彦
デジタルマーケティング
CData Connect AI を使用してAct-On のデータに接続し、リアルタイムでデータをMicrosoft Power Apps で構築されたアプリに統合します。

Power Apps は、ソフトウェア開発の時間を短縮しつつ、データに接続してWeb とモバイル両方で機能するカスタムビジネスアプリを構築および使用するためのサービスです。CData Connect AI と組み合わせると、Power Apps を使用して構築したアプリからAct-On のデータにクラウドベースでアクセスできます。この記事では、Power Apps からConnect AI に接続し、リアルタイムAct-On のデータを使用してアプリを構築する方法を説明します。

Connect AI からAct-On に接続する

CData Connect AI では、直感的なクリック操作ベースのインターフェースを使ってデータソースに接続できます。
  1. Connect AI にログインし、 Add Connection をクリックします。 Adding a Connection
  2. Add Connection パネルから「Act-On」を選択します。 Selecting a data source
  3. 必要な認証プロパティを入力し、Act-On に接続します。

    ActOn はOAuth 認証標準を利用しています。OAuth を使って認証するには、アプリケーションを作成してOAuthClientIdOAuthClientSecret、およびCallbackURL 接続プロパティを取得する必要があります。

    認証方法についての詳細は、ヘルプドキュメントの「認証の使用」を参照してください。

    Configuring a connection (Salesforce is shown)
  4. Create & Test をクリックします。
  5. Edit Act-On Connection ページのPermissions タブに移動し、ユーザーベースのアクセス許可を更新します。 権限を更新

パーソナルアクセストークンの追加

OAuth 認証をサポートしていないサービス、アプリケーション、プラットフォーム、またはフレームワークから接続する場合は、認証に使用するパーソナルアクセストークン(PAT)を作成できます。きめ細かなアクセス管理を行うために、サービスごとに個別のPAT を作成するのがベストプラクティスです。

  1. Connect AI アプリの右上にあるユーザー名をクリックし、User Profile をクリックします。
  2. User Profile ページでPersonal Access Token セクションにスクロールし、 Create PAT をクリックします。
  3. PAT の名前を入力して Create をクリックします。 Creating a new PAT
  4. パーソナルアクセストークンは作成時にしか表示されないため、必ずコピーして安全に保存してください。

コネクションが構成されたら、Power Apps からAct-On に接続できるようになります。

CData Connect AI に接続する

Connect AI を使用してAct-On のデータをPower Apps に統合するには、新しいSQL Server 接続が必要です。

  1. Power Apps にログインします。
  2. Dataverse -> Connections -> New connection とクリックします。
  3. SQL Server を選択します。 Creating a new SQL Server Connection
  4. 接続ウィザードにて:

    • 「直接接続」を選択します。
    • SQL server nametds.cdata.com,14333 に設定します。
    • SQL database name をAct-On 接続の名前(ActOn1 など)に設定します。
    • Username をConnect AI のユーザーに設定します。(user@mydomain.com)
    • Password を上記のユーザーのPAT に設定します。
    • 作成をクリックします。 Connecting to Connect AI

Act-On のデータを活用するアプリを構築する

Connect AI への接続が構成されたら、リアルタイムでAct-On のデータをPower Apps で構築したアプリに統合することができます。

  1. Power Apps にログインします。
  2. 「Create」をクリックし、「SQL」を選択します。 Creating a new app from data
  3. 作成したSQL Server 接続を選択します。
  4. 使用するテーブルを検索または選択します。
  5. Connect をクリックします。 Connecting to Act-On のデータ
  6. 新しく作成したアプリのレイアウトや、BrowseScreen、DetailScreen、EditScreen で表示されるフィールドの設定などを、ほかのアプリと同じようにカスタマイズします。 Customizing theAct-On のデータapp

これで、組織内で使用するために保存・公開することができる、リアルタイムAct-On のデータへの読み取りおよび書き込みアクセス権を持つアプリを作成できました。

クラウドアプリケーションからAct-On のデータへのSQL アクセス

Microsoft Power Apps からAct-On のデータにリアルタイムで直接接続できるようになりました。これで、Act-On のデータを複製せずにより多くの接続とアプリを作成してビジネスを推進できます。

クラウドアプリケーションから直接100を超えるSaaS 、ビッグデータ、NoSQL ソースへのリアルタイムデータアクセスを取得するには、CData Connect AI をお試しください。

はじめる準備はできましたか?

CData Connect AI の詳細、または無料トライアルにお申し込みください:

無料トライアル お問い合わせ